Main information about car part NPS 3134087405
Producer NPS
Number 3134087405
Description Clutch Cable
Analogue of NPS 3134087405
NPS NPS D294U31 D294U31 Clutch Cable
The other parts with the same number "3134087405"
TOYOTA 3134087405 CABLE ASSY CLUTCH
DAIHATSU 31340-87405 Clutch Cable